Output 024db606b2a81c963df8756101357af847435e6238ebd484a6fb67ee90329c8e:1

value
66139754
script pubkey
OP_0 OP_PUSHBYTES_20 f92a58e3e330c09949c02ee5694e787dcea32882
address
bc1qly493clrxrqfjjwq9mjkjnnc0h82x2yzplwuqn
transaction
024db606b2a81c963df8756101357af847435e6238ebd484a6fb67ee90329c8e
confirmations
244070
spent
true